Dewi in New York: “I actually really enjoyed the cliché ‘intern tasks’.”

I truly think New York is the most amazing city on earth. It’s divided into five boroughs, each with its own character. I lived right in the middle of Manhattan in the Webster Apartments, which I definitely recommend because on my first day I already met 30 Dutch girls there. New York is very diverse, and I didn’t sit still for a single moment. In your free time, you can go shopping in SOHO and on 5th Avenue, hop between rooftops, stroll through Central Park, see a Broadway show, walk along the Highline towards Chelsea and Greenwich, party in the coolest and most exclusive clubs, and soak up culture in Brooklyn.

An amazing experience

I really enjoyed my internship. The best part was working at the Coterie Tradeshow, where I helped sell our brand’s clothing to international buyers. I also got to assist a few times at photoshoots, my opinion was listened to carefully, and with Manhattan in the background, it was a wonderful experience. Of course, I sometimes had to do real intern tasks, like picking up and dropping off samples. However, I actually really enjoyed this because it gave me the chance to explore the city further during work hours.

My Tips for Students

For women, I absolutely recommend living in the Webster Apartments — sorry, no boys allowed… You’ll quickly build a great network there and don’t have to worry about cooking or cleaning, which is ideal! Also, if you like going out, I recommend connecting with promoters. With them, you can dine and party for free at the most high-end restaurants and clubs. Furthermore, I advise going to a baseball and/or basketball game and seeing a Broadway show — truly unique! Finally, if you’re staying for a longer time, take a weekend trip to Washington and to Boston/Cambridge.
